Oral administration of deuterated creatine (D3-creatine) allows for the accurate estimation of total body skeletal muscle mass via urine D3-creatinine enrichment, providing a method with less bias than DXA or 24-hour urine creatinine excretion.
To accurately measure total skeletal muscle mass, the D3-creatine dilution method is superior to DXA and standard urine creatinine tests. It involves taking a single oral dose of deuterated creatine and collecting urine for 5 days to measure isotopic enrichment. This method correlates strongly with MRI (r=0.868) and avoids the overestimation errors of DXA caused by body water fluctuations. It is currently a research tool, not a standard clinical test.
The dilution of an oral D3-creatine dose determined by urine D3-creatinine enrichment provides an estimate of total body muscle mass strongly correlated with estimates from serial MRI with less bias than total lean body mass assessment by DXA.
Why this rating
Validated in a controlled clinical study (n=35) with strong correlation (r=0.868) against MRI, the gold standard, though it is a pilot/validation study rather than a large-scale epidemiological trial.
